About [1-[(2-amino-4-pyridinyl)methyl]-4-fluoropiperidin-4-yl]-[4-(1,2,4,5-tetrahydro-3-benzazepin-3-yl)piperidin-1-yl]methanone

[1-[(2-amino-4-pyridinyl)methyl]-4-fluoropiperidin-4-yl]-[4-(1,2,4,5-tetrahydro-3-benzazepin-3-yl)piperidin-1-yl]methanone (PubChem CID 44622339) has the molecular formula C27H36FN5O and a molecular weight of 465.62 g/mol. Its IUPAC name is [1-[(2-amino-4-pyridinyl)methyl]-4-fluoropiperidin-4-yl]-[4-(1,2,4,5-tetrahydro-3-benzazepin-3-yl)piperidin-1-yl]methanone.
